APS' Wyoming Health Management Program Awarded Best Government DM Program By Disease Management Association of America
Posted on: Wednesday, 19 October 2005, 15:01 CDT
APS Healthcare--one of the nation's leading specialty health care management organizations--today announced that it's Wyoming EqualityCare (Medicaid) Health Management program, Healthy Together(SM), has received the Disease Management Association of America's (DMAA) Recognizing Excellence Award for Best Government DM Program. The DMAA Excellence Awards, which were announced Monday night at the DMAA's Annual Leadership Forum Banquet, were established to recognize best practices and DM community leaders who positively enhance overall DM for the betterment of those with chronic conditions.
APS received the Best Government DM Program for demonstrating excellence in the design, development, implementation and operation of a DM program resulting in favorable outcomes. According to Gerald Kiplinger, APS' Executive Director of the Wyoming program, Healthy Together is supporting more than 8,000 chronically ill EqualityCare clients with disease management services and is conducting wide-spread wellness and prevention initiatives for the entire Wyoming Medicaid population, an average of 55,000 clients per month.
"Healthy Together contributed to the State of Wyoming avoiding more than $15 million in state and federal costs in the first six months of 2005," explained Kiplinger. "The program also demonstrated an 11 percent decrease in emergency room visits."
"The Wyoming Health Management program was selected for its innovativeness and commitment to serving an entire Medicaid plan membership, not just a select group of recipients," explains DMAA Executive Director, Tracey Moorhead. "It also demonstrated the value in helping patients change their behaviors to become more empowered and proactive about making healthy decisions. We congratulate the Wyoming Health Management program on its success."
APS has been selected to manage seven disease management programs throughout the nation, amongst them is in Georgia where APS is managing an estimated 53,000 Medicaid members within the northern region of the state, including Atlanta.
APS' recently debuted its Community Health Partnership model--which the organization has deployed in Wyoming and Georgia--to provide Health Coaches and Care Coordinators to strategically-located Federally Qualified Health Centers (FQHCs) and community health systems in areas where APS provides disease management services to Medicaid recipients. Health Coaches and Care Coordinators are provided to the FQHC at no cost. Among other duties, they collect accurate data on Medicaid recipients, perform initial assessments of their health status, as well as recommend educational and community resources based on the client's individual needs.
